Under 16
Our under 16 boys played their second game in the league against Ballinameen/Elphin on Sunday. In what was a competitive and entertaining game, St. Michael’s went in five points down at half time. However, the lads fought back brilliantly to go three points up but in the end it was a point in the last minute that clinched it for the visitors. Ballinameen/Elphin 2-09 St. Michael’s 2-08. Their next game is away to Oran next Sunday with throw in at 11am.
